Paul George specializes in neurology and has dedicated 23 years to caring for patients with neurological conditions. They completed their medical education at Harvard Medical School, building a strong foundation in neurological medicine. Their extensive experience spans more than two decades of treating complex neurological disorders.
Paul George practices in Palo Alto, California, where they focus on treating patients who have experienced strokes, including cerebrovascular accidents and ischemic strokes. They are skilled in recognizing BE FAST stroke symptoms, which helps ensure patients receive timely care. Their expertise includes performing MRI scans and MRI imaging of the head to diagnose neurological conditions, and they work closely with patients on physical therapy as part of comprehensive stroke recovery programs.
